Patton Boggs Advises Government of the Republic of Cameroon on US$10 Billion Mbalam Infrastructure Project

The Government of the Republic of Cameroon (“the Government”) has moved one step closer to launching the Mbalam Iron Ore Project (“Mbalam Project” or “the Project”), one of the largest and most complex infrastructure projects ever undertaken on the African continent, with the November 29 signing of the Mbalam Convention by Cam Iron S.A. (the Cameroonian subsidiary of Sundance Resources Limited (ASX: SDL)) and the Government. This integrated mine-rail-port project also will include many social, financial, employment and training benefits for the citizens of Cameroon and will be a major driver for future growth and development in the country and the Central Africa region.

Dechert Advises PPR on Acquisition of China’s Qeelin

International law firm Dechert advised PPR S.A., one of the world’s largest luxury group, on its acquisition of Chinese fine-jewelry maker Qeelin Ltd. The acquisition of Qeelin will give PPR strength and depth in its retail and luxury goods business in Asia and Europe, especially in China, a key region for its global growth.
